Gstp1 - glutathione S-transferase pi 1 Gene
Also Known as Gst3; Gstp; GST-P; Gstp2
Species: Rattus norvegicus
Summary
Enables organic cyclic compound binding activity; protein kinase binding activity; and toxic substance binding activity. Involved in several processes, including cellular response to cell-matrix adhesion; cellular response to epidermal growth factor stimulus; and cellular response to hormone stimulus. Located in cytosol; nucleus; and plasma membrane. Biomarker of cholestasis; pre-malignant neoplasm; prostate carcinoma in situ; prostatic hypertrophy; and urinary bladder Cancer. Human ortholog(s) of this gene implicated in several diseases, including brain disease (multiple); carcinoma (multiple); hematologic Cancer (multiple); reproductive organ Cancer (multiple); and respiratory system disease (multiple). Orthologous to human GSTP1 (Glutathione S-transferase pi 1). [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, Apr 2022]
